Delve into the fundamentals of resonant power converters in this 50-minute lecture from MIT's Power Electronics course. Explore the Fundamental Harmonic Approximation (FHA) method for analyzing resonant converters and gain insights into the characteristics of various resonant tanks, inverters, and rectifiers. Learn from instructor David Perreault as he continues the discussion on resonant power conversion, building upon previous concepts and providing a deeper understanding of this crucial aspect of power electronics.
